Features to Look for in an Expense Tracker App

When selecting an expense tracker app, there are several features you should look for to ensure it meets your personal finance management needs. Firstly, the app should allow you to easily add and categorize expenses. It should also offer budgeting tools, enabling you to set financial goals and track your progress. Automated expense tracking, which can be done through linking your credit and debit cards or bank accounts, is another useful feature. Furthermore, the ability to track investments and receive bill reminders can be highly beneficial. Security is also a critical feature; the app should have robust security measures in place to protect your financial data. Lastly, the app's user interface should be intuitive and user-friendly, making it easy to navigate and understand your financial situation at a glance.

Top Free Expense Tracker Apps

There are numerous free expense tracker apps available, each with its unique features and benefits. Mint is one of the most popular and highly rated apps, offering a comprehensive overview of your financial situation, including spending, budgeting, and credit scores. Personal Capital is another top choice, providing tools for tracking investments and debts, alongside expenses and income. YNAB (You Need a Budget) is known for its simplicity and effectiveness in helping users manage their expenses and stay within their means. Other notable mentions include Spendee, Wally, and Pocketbook, which offer a range of features such as automated expense tracking, budgeting, and investment tracking. Each of these apps has its strengths and can be chosen based on individual preferences and financial management needs.

Security and Privacy Concerns

When using expense tracker apps, security and privacy are paramount. You will be linking your financial accounts and sharing sensitive information, so it's crucial that the app you choose has robust security measures in place. Look for apps that use encryption to protect your data and have a strong reputation for security. Many apps also offer two-factor authentication, adding an extra layer of protection to your account. Additionally, consider the app's privacy policy to understand how your data is used and shared. Reputable apps will be transparent about their data practices and will not sell your information to third parties. Ensuring your financial data is secure will give you peace of mind and allow you to use the app confidently.
